Maine state seal. All over design in gray on cover franked with 1861 3¢ tied by Washington, D.C. cds, cover overprinted with second patriotic design in blue showing soldiers with flag, lengthy letter datelined, "Carver Barrack, Meridian Hill, March 14, 1862", letter talks of Military escort, "Our Company was called upon to escort the dead body of General Lander from the house of Secretary Chase to the Episcopal Church and thence to the depot…That day I had the pleasure of seeing General McClellan, the man which I have long had a desire for to see, also Abraham Lincoln and several other great men.", one page of letter on patriotic Lettersheet in red, white & blue, Very Fine. Estimate $100 - 150.
